The Flower Glider is a glider in the Mario Kart series. As its name states, the glider is shaped like a flower.

History

Mario Kart 7

The glider first appears in Mario Kart 7 as an unlockable glider. Here, it resembles a Bellis flower. It offers a small acceleration boost, while hindering the weight stat. Like all the other gliders, it allows karts to go airborne for a set period of time.

Mario Kart 8 / Mario Kart 8 Deluxe

In Mario Kart 8, the Flower Glider is given a new look, where it now resembles a sunflower. In GBA Ribbon Road, a box for a 1/7 Scale Biddybuggy toy vehicle packaged with a Flower Glider can be seen in the background.

In Mario Kart 8 Deluxe, CPU Baby Daisy and Yoshi use this with the Wild Wiggler body.

Mario Kart Tour

The Flower Glider returns in Mario Kart Tour. In this version, it keeps its redesign from Mario Kart 8 and Mario Kart 8 Deluxe. It is classified as a Super glider. Hitting other racers with Bananas yields more points when using this glider. The game introduces a pink variant, simply named the Pink Flower Glider, as well as a blue variant that is referred to as the Blue Flower Glider.
